I received around a 625 on my comlex step 2. (+/- 5-10 points just because i hate disclosing 100% actual numbers). This is what I did specifically, again just how i studied no right or wrong answers. I also took my test early may of my third year (last may).
I used-
Onlinemeded, all the lectures and notes
MTB step 2
Comquest/combank/uworld probably 3x each.
saverese for OMT
I prob put in 5-6 months of studying for this test, i didnt find out about onlinemeded probably until 4 months out. I did Uworld with every rotation and the combank shelf questions with rotations usually. I used a lot of pretest for rotations and random other stuff like MTB. I don't think i hardcore shelf studied tho because shelf didnt matter much at my school.
IMO, again my opinion, the order of usefulness for my test UWORLD>combank>comquest>onlinemeded>MTB2. Although some sections MTB was better others onlinemeded was better. I found personally comquest to be least effective q bank alternating between really easy or really dumb questions.

Edit- Forgot to mention i also used the mini nbme exams for each shelf subject ( i forget what those are called, i did a large amount of them and found answers to ones i got wrong) and a decent amount of NBMEs, two comsaes and the Uworld practice test.[
